Output 581a3bf680079bc4419f78aa089a36e3c832779b19795105c7b2c8d60dbef2ae:0

value
157533
script pubkey
OP_0 OP_PUSHBYTES_20 3c2ce66bb9f24127d5d75cd256fe5ae68d8a2fe8
address
bc1q8skwv6ae7fqj04whtnf9dlj6u6xc5tlgt6lssj
transaction
581a3bf680079bc4419f78aa089a36e3c832779b19795105c7b2c8d60dbef2ae
spent
true